1、L型探針饋電的微帶天線仿真設(shè)計L型探針饋電的微帶天線仿真設(shè)計中文摘要近年來,隨著移動通信系統(tǒng)業(yè)務(wù)的不斷增加,通信設(shè)備不斷朝著小型化方向發(fā)展,同時對天線體積,集成化及工作頻段的要求也越來越高。重量輕,剖面低,成本低和易于集成的微帶天線,受到大家的廣泛的關(guān)注。目前微帶天線的主要限制還在于天線的狹窄。經(jīng)過數(shù)十年的發(fā)展,很多研究學(xué)者提出了拓展微帶貼片天線帶寬的方法,其中采用L型探針饋電的方式得到了很多關(guān)注。由于L型探針垂直部分及水平部分和貼片之間產(chǎn)生感抗和容抗,兩者相互作用產(chǎn)生諧振,使天線頻帶拓寬或者呈現(xiàn)多頻帶。這使得L型探針饋電廣泛應(yīng)用于現(xiàn)代移動通信系統(tǒng)中。本文介紹了微帶天線的輻射原理及微波射頻段電
2、磁波的基本理論及L型探針饋電的微帶天線。文中依據(jù)理論分析以及數(shù)值計算相結(jié)合的方式設(shè)計出滿足設(shè)計需要的微帶天線并借助天線設(shè)計軟件HFSS分析了L型探針?biāo)蕉魏拓Q直端長度對天線帶寬的影響,在最后設(shè)計了一副進(jìn)行仿真優(yōu)化了的信號頻段在3.2~4.4GHz的L型探針饋電的微帶天線。關(guān)鍵詞:微帶天線;容感性;L型探針饋電;HFSS仿真IIIL型探針饋電的微帶天線仿真設(shè)計ThedesignandSimulationofantennawithL-shapedprobefeedAbsractInrecentyears,withtheincreasingnumberofmobilecommunicationsys
